Next Generation in Biotech Venture Capital: What You Need to Know

Abstract illustration of businessmen on a dollar sign, symbolizing Next Generation in Biotech Venture Capital.

The Rising Stars of Biotech Venture Capital

Biotech venture capital is undergoing a significant evolution, influenced heavily by a new generation of investors eager to break with tradition. The older guard of VCs, typically seasoned veterans with extensive experience, is now sharing the spotlight with a younger cohort in their 30s and 40s. These investors are driving change by prioritizing innovative fields such as artificial intelligence, longevity, and computational biology. With approximately 1,000 active life science venture capital firms today, as opposed to just 400-450 a decade ago, it's evident that this shift is not just a trend but a profound change in the industry’s landscape.

Transformative Strategies in the Biotech Sphere

Unlike their predecessors who favored more conventional investment approaches, this fresh wave of biotech VCs is showcasing audacious new strategies. Firms like Dimension Capital, KdT Ventures, and Atria Ventures are at the forefront, each seeking to align with scientifically-driven founders whose visions can transform healthcare. The industry buzzes with potential as these VCs attract substantial funding, keen to back innovative scientific ideas that promise sustained market impact.

Capitalizing on the Future of Healthcare

With a significant surge in funding and a clear focus on groundbreaking science, these venture capitalists aim to make healthcare more preventive and equitable. ARCH Venture Partners, for instance, recently closed a $3 billion fund targeting early-stage biotech innovations. This ambition underscores a larger trend towards integrating AI and data-driven insights into life sciences, which holds the potential to revolutionize how we prevent and treat diseases.
